Professional Learning Teams

On Wednesday afternoon this week, our Senior School teachers were hard at work establishing their plans for Professional Learning. Melissa McMahon, Head of Learning and Teaching and Amy Murphy, Director of Professional Practice have been doing a huge amount of work to make this happen and our teachers are certainly inspired to unpack our ‘Puzzle of Practice / Strategy /Research’.

I am lucky enough to have joined a team to develop further research into the benefits of Girls’ Education. With MLC School being a leader in this space, both historically 140 years ago, and still today with our Principal, Lisa Moloney chairing the board of the Independent Girls’ School Association (IGSA) we are certainly well placed to lean into this challenge and enhance our practice.

In our first session, as we started to compiled and discuss readings, we read from the Sydney Morning Herald from 2023 ‘The decision to send my daughters to an all-girls school came down to one reason’ which you can read here. This article evoked great discussions within our group about the power of girls’ schools to provide a place for our girls to step up, take up space and develop their own agency. Thank you to Melissa McMahon, Head of Learning and Teaching, and Candace Robertson, Head of Languages, for leading our team and facilitating some great learning.
